We encourage the public to sign up for one or more county listservs at SECTION 3: SITE DESCRIPTION AND HISTORY Location: The site is located in a mixed-use area along the Brooklyn waterfront. It is bounded by Kent Avenue to the east, Wallabout Channel to the west, Division Avenue to the north, and the Brooklyn Navy Yard to the south. Site Features: The site is a currently vacant with no above grade structures. In the subsurface, a large concrete-lined pit is present in the northwest corner of the site and along the edge of the Wallabout Channel. A large concrete slab which is part of a former power plant foundation occupies the center of the site. The slab has been covered with clean fill. Current zoning/use. The site is zoned for industrial use, but is currently vacant. It is surrounded by commercial buildings and multiple occupancy residences. Past Use of the Site: The site was previously an electrical generating station and substation from 1906 until the late 1990s. The site was razed from 2007 to The main sources of contamination were the concrete-lined ash pit storage area and by-products of the electrical generating process which are scattered across the site. Site Geology and Hydrogeology: The site is underlain by a 5 to 10 foot layer of fill material. Under the fill are intermingled layers of silt and sand down to roughly 100 feet below grade. Beneath the silt and sand is a clay confining unit. The water table lies roughly 8 feet below the ground surface. Based on the site s proximity to the Wallabout channel, groundwater levels are probably tidally influenced. The far western edge of the site is built out on piles over the bank of the Wallabout Channel. A site location map is attached as Figure 1. The contaminant(s) of concern identified at this site is/are: Benzene, Toluene, Ethylbenzene and Xylenes (BTEX) Total Polycyclic Aromatic Hydrocarbons (PAHs), Total Asbestos Polychlorinated Biphenyls (PCB) The contaminant(s) of concern exceed the applicable SCGs for: - groundwater - soil 6.2: Interim Remedial Measures An interim remedial measure (IRM) is conducted at a site when a source of contamination or exposure pathway can be effectively addressed before issuance of the Decision Document. The following IRM(s) has/have been completed at this site based on conditions observed during the RI. Ash Pit Remediation From September 2011 to January 2012, roughly 1,100 cubic yards of PCB-contaminated ash and some construction debris was removed from the concrete holding pit in the northwest corner of the property and was sent for off-site disposal as part of an IRM. The ash pit was then backfilled to grade with low-density concrete while stabilizing the bulkhead. 6.3: Summary of Environmental Assessment This section summarizes the assessment of existing and potential future environmental impacts presented by the site. Nature and Extent of contamination: The site is impacted by volatile organic compounds (VOCs), semivolatile organic compounds (SVOCs), metals, and PCBs, all by-products of the electrical generation and distribution that occurred on site. The contaminants are distributed across the site with the exception of the center section of the site where the footprint of the old building is located, and exceed the soil cleanup objectives (SCOs) for restricted residential use. That section was filled with clean fill material from the basement level to the current existing grade in 2009, when the building was demolished. There is also evidence of asbestos in the shallow subsurface. The Kent Ave Station site is also immediately adjacent to the former Nassau Manufactured Gas Plant and is likely impacted by that site as well. Investigation at the Nassau site suggests that coal tar and its constituent contaminants, VOCs and SVOCs, have migrated through subsurface soils beyond the limits of the Nassau site and onto this site. This migration has not yet been fully delineated, but appears to be taking place at significant depths, roughly 20 to 40 feet below the ground surface. Groundwater beneath the site is also contaminated with VOCs, SVOCs, and metals. The groundwater contamination at the site seems to be steadily decreasing with no VOCs detected since Fluoranthene is the SVOC with the highest concentration at 0.34 parts per billion. This contamination is only found in one well, in the southwest corner of the site. 6.4: Summary of Human Exposure Pathways This human exposure assessment identifies ways in which people may be exposed to site-related contaminants. Chemicals can enter the body through three major pathways (breathing, touching or swallowing). This is referred to as exposure. The site is completely fenced, which restricts public access. Persons who dig below the ground surface may come into contact with contaminants in the subsurface soil. People are not drinking the contaminated groundwater because the area is served by a public water supply that is not affected by this contamination. Volatile organic compounds in the groundwater may move into the soil vapor (air spaces within the soil), which in turn may move into overlying buildings and affect the indoor air quality. This process, which is similar to the movement of radon gas from the subsurface into the indoor air of buildings, is referred to as soil vapor intrusion. The potential exists for people to inhale site contaminants in indoor air due to soil vapor intrusion in any future on-site building development and occupancy. 6.5: Summary of the Remediation Objectives The objectives for the remedial program have been established through the remedy selection process stated in 6 NYCRR Part 375. The selected remedy is referred to as the Excavation of Soils Exceeding Restricted Residential Standards remedy. The elements of the selected remedy, as shown in Figure 2, are as follows: 1. Remedial Design A remedial design program will be implemented to provide the details necessary for the construction, operation, optimization, maintenance, and monitoring of the remedial program. Excavation All on-site soils above the water table, with the exception of the building footprint, which exceed restricted-residential SCOs, as defined by 6 NYCRR Part , will be excavated and transported off-site for disposal. Approximately 10,850 cubic yards of soil will be removed from the site and disposed off-site, in accordance with applicable regulations, including the identification and proper disposal of asbestos containing material. Clean fill meeting the requirements of DER-10, Appendix 5 will be brought in to replace the excavated soil and establish the designed grades at the site. Appropriate dust suppression techniques will be employed to prevent the release of asbestos and other particulates into surrounding areas. 3. Underground Storage Tank Removal In the northern section of the site, an old underground storage tank, used to store fuel oil, will be registered and removed. The surrounding soils will be excavated, as noted in item Site Cover A site cover will be required to allow for restricted residential use of the site. The cover will consist either of the structures such as buildings, pavement, sidewalks comprising the site development or a soil cover in areas where the upper two feet of exposed surface soil will exceed the applicable soil cleanup objectives (SCOs). Where the soil cover is required it will be a minimum of two feet of soil, meeting the SCOs for cover material as set forth in 6 NYCRR Part (d) for restricted residential use. The soil cover will be placed over a demarcation layer, with the upper six inches of the soil of sufficient quality to maintain a vegetation layer. Any fill material brought to the site will meet the requirements for the identified site use as set forth in 6 NYCRR Part (d). 5. 12 To properly determine the requirements of the Site Management Plan, an investigation will be conducted to delineate the extent of the MGP tar contamination emanating from National Grid's Nassau Gas Works. The Nassau Gas Works was a manufactured gas plant located directly south of the site. 6. Institutional Control Imposition of an institutional control in the form of a deed restriction for the controlled property that: requires the remedial party or site owner to complete and submit to the Department a periodic certification of institutional and engineering controls in accordance with Part (h)(3); allows the use and development of the controlled property for restricted residential, commercial and industrial uses as defined by Part (g), although land use is subject to local zoning laws; restricts the use of groundwater as a source of potable or process water, without necessary water quality treatment as determined by the NYSDOH or County DOH and; requires compliance with the Department approved Site Management Plan. 7. Site Management Plan A Site Management Plan is required, which includes the following: a) an Institutional and Engineering Control Plan that identifies all use restrictions and engineering controls for the site and details the steps and media-specific requirements necessary to ensure the following institutional and/or engineering controls remain in place and effective: Institutional Controls: the deed restriction listed above. Engineering Controls: long term groundwater monitoring, site-wide inspections to ensure that use restrictions and the soil cover remain in place, and an excavation plan. This plan includes, but may not be limited to: an Excavation Plan which details the provisions for management of future excavations in areas of remaining contamination; descriptions of the provisions of the environmental easement including any land use, and groundwater use restrictions; a provision for evaluation of the potential for soil vapor intrusion for any buildings developed on the site, including provision for implementing actions recommended to address exposures related to soil vapor intrusion; provisions for the management and inspection of the identified engineering controls; maintaining site access controls and Department notification; and the steps necessary for the periodic reviews and certification of the institutional and/or engineering controls.
